A winery in La Orotava, among the 100 best in the world, according to a prestigious North American magazine



The Spanish wineries González Byass, Marqués de Murrieta, Muga, López de Heredia, Tempos Vega Sicilia, Suertes del Marqués and Buil & Giné are among the 100 best wineries in the world of 2021, according to the ranking from the prestigious publication Wine & Spirits.

Specifically, a total of seven Spanish wineries are present in this classification, which highlights the presence of three wineries rooted in Rioja, another in Ribera del Duero, one in the Canary Islands such as Suertes del Marqués, which is located in the Orotava Valley in Tenerife, and another in Priorat, as is the case with Buil & Giné.

For his part, Marqués de Murrieta continues to receive awards, after the magazine Wine Spectator recognized his Castillo Ygay Gran Reserva Especial 2010 as the best wine in the world, just as González Byass, who recently saw his Vilarnau Ecológico Brut Rosado cava, has been recognized with the Food Award of Spain for the best wine of 2021.
